In its native area (desert) it grows in pure sand and very deep (I once dug
down almost 3 ft and still was only seeing stem.)
I have heard for many years that these bulbs grow deep, but decided to check
on a bulb outside the park this spring, carefully digging with my fingers
and found that it was only 6"/15cm deep.
Borrego Springs should have weather/climate data somewhere online. I am
sure the humidity is generally very low there.
